Transaction 2c585d856c8765c30cd633e47e71dba76b352e6012f139ba12816523b0097a16
1 Input
2 Outputs
- 2c585d856c8765c30cd633e47e71dba76b352e6012f139ba12816523b0097a16:0
- 2c585d856c8765c30cd633e47e71dba76b352e6012f139ba12816523b0097a16:1
value 2141777
address 14t7aaf1TkKK8Ttat8XbHnnZ6E4cMhJmLn
value 75870
address 1HmWqkANLZiMPvcbw53KK6pSL2St4uQCA8